Abstract

The application discloses a hanging neck type massage instrument, which comprises a machine body, a liquid storage tank, electrode pieces, a pipeline component and a control piece. Each of the electrode pieces is provided with a liquid outlet hole. The pipeline component comprises a first branch pipeline and a second branch pipeline. The first branch pipeline is connected with the liquid storage cavity and the liquid outlet hole of one of the electrode pieces, and the second branch pipeline is connected with the liquid storage cavity and the liquid outlet hole of the other electrode piece. In the first working state, the control piece cuts off the liquid flow in the first branch pipeline and / or the second branch pipeline, and makes the conductive liquid discharged from the electrode piece connected with the first branch pipeline and the conductive liquid discharged from the electrode piece connected with the second branch pipeline be insulated from each other. In the second working state, the conductive liquid in the liquid storage cavity is discharged from the corresponding liquid outlet holes through the first branch pipeline and the second branch pipeline. The hanging neck type massage instrument can effectively eliminate the stinging feeling caused by the excessive local current.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of massage devices, in particular to a hanging neck type massage instrument. BACKGROUND

[0002] The hanging neck type massage instrument is usually in contact with the human body through the massage head and performs massage. In the case that the human skin is dry, the resistance of the cuticle layer is large, so that in the case of a set voltage, the current is difficult to pass through the cuticle layer of the skin in some thick areas. At the same time, in the case that the cuticle layer of the skin in a certain area is partially shed or thinned, the above-mentioned current will flow through the area where the cuticle layer is shed or thinned, causing the current density of the area to be too large, and thus causing the neck massage instrument to have a stinging sensation during use, affecting the user experience.

[0003] In the related art, a liquid storage tank is arranged in the support of the massage instrument, and a liquid outlet hole is arranged on the electrode sheet of the massage instrument. The liquid storage tank and the liquid outlet hole are communicated through a pipeline to transport the solution to the liquid outlet hole. Since the solution transported towards the liquid outlet hole has a certain conductivity, the phenomenon of mutual conduction between multiple electrode sheets may occur, causing the electrode sheets to be unable to be used. [0077] Specifically, when the hanging neck massage device 100 is worn on the neck of the human body to massage the neck, the plurality of electrode pieces 33 are in contact with the skin of the neck of the human body, at this time, the control piece 6 is switched to the second working state, the conductive liquid in the liquid storage tank 20 can flow to the plurality of electrode pieces 33 through the first branch pipeline 44 and the second branch pipeline 45, the conductive liquid flows from the liquid outlet hole 331 of the electrode piece 33 to the neck of the human body, the discharged conductive liquid infiltrates the skin in contact with the electrode piece 33, the conductive liquid can penetrate into the stratum corneum of the skin, fill the gap of the scale-like fine structure, and electrically connect the electrode piece 33 and the epidermis under the stratum corneum through the conductive liquid, so that the resistance distribution of the stratum corneum is more uniform, and the tingling caused by excessive local current is effectively eliminated.

[0078] It needs to be explained that when the hanging neck massage device 100 is not needed to massage the neck of the human body, for example, the hanging neck massage device 100 is stored in the storage position, the control piece 6 is switched to the first working state, so that the liquid flow in the first branch pipeline 44 and / or the second branch pipeline 45 is cut off, and the conductive liquid will not flow from the first branch pipeline 44 and / or the second branch pipeline 45 to the liquid outlet hole 331. At the same time, since the control piece 6 is in the first working state, the conductive liquid discharged from the liquid outlet hole 331 on the electrode piece 33 connected to the first branch pipeline 44 is electrically insulated from the conductive liquid discharged from the liquid outlet hole 331 on the electrode piece 33 connected to the second branch pipeline 45, thereby avoiding the mutual conduction phenomenon of the two electrode pieces 33 through the conductive liquid in the first branch pipeline 44 and the second branch pipeline 45.

[0094] As shown in Figure 8 and Figure 9As shown, in some embodiments of the present application, the control member 6 is a one-way valve, the one-way valve is a membrane structure, the middle part of the one-way valve bulges towards the direction of the liquid outlet hole 331, in the second working state, the middle part of the one-way valve forms a slit 62, and in the first working state, the slit 62 is automatically closed. Specifically, when the neck-hung massage instrument 100 is worn on the neck, the middle part of the one-way valve forms a slit 62 under the impact of the conductive liquid, and the conductive liquid flows to the corresponding liquid outlet hole 331 through the slit 62. When the neck-hung massage instrument 100 is not used, or when the neck-hung massage instrument 100 includes a liquid pump, but the liquid pump is not turned on, due to the lack of impact of the conductive liquid, the slit 62 in the middle part of the one-way valve is automatically closed, so that the one-way valve is in the first working state.

[0117] In a further embodiment of the present application, at least the inner circumferential wall of the liquid outlet hole 331 is provided with a passivation layer. The passivation layer can well protect the inner circumferential wall of the liquid outlet hole 331 and prevent the liquid outlet hole 331 from being corroded. The liquid outlet hole 331 can be processed by laser punching. Laser punching can damage the material properties of the inner circumferential wall of the liquid outlet hole 331, making it prone to rust. The passivation film can cover the inner circumferential wall of the liquid outlet hole 331 to prevent the metal material from directly contacting the conductive liquid, thereby preventing the liquid outlet hole 331 from rusting.

[0118] The passivation layer is a compound of oxygen and metal. The passivation layer has the characteristics of thinness, compactness, and good coverage. It can firmly adhere to the surface of the metal to prevent the metal from contacting the corrosion medium and protect the metal material.

[0119] In some specific examples of the present application, the pore size of the liquid outlet hole is 1 μm-100 μm. Thus, the fluid flowing out of the liquid outlet hole is relatively fine, avoiding excessive flow that can wet the clothes.
